I love this (not-so) little guy!Where I work, none of the labs / workspaces have paper towel dispensers (probably so facilities doesn't have to replenish them...)These guys were easy to mount for anybody with any modicum of handiness, sturdy, sanitary, and easy to maintain and use with no unnecessary electronicsy / blinky crap. Maybe it's sacrilegious to say that since we're a bunch of electronics techs / engineers, but not everything needs batteries, LEDs, or motors. It just needs to work well, and this absolutely does it: paper towels are cut to length (I don't think it's adjustable) every time, you don't have to touch anything other than the one paper towel you want to use, and I've never seen any of these jam.I know that they're well-built, because they were rolling (har har) along just fine in our washrooms seemingly forever, before the-powers-that-be migrated to the "better" (and pricier) version of this dispenser with the motorized feed mechanism (09992?) where you have to wait around for the next towel to feed (for when you actually do need a second or third towel). That version also needs 4 D-Cells, oh and BTW, takes K-C paper with special cores. I don't know the full economics of it, nor what kind of deal they've got in place, but I like not being vendor-locked (yes, the 09996 takes standard 8" wide 1.75" inner core diameter rolls)That said, it's not completely perfect: thin paper towels (like the Cascades 8" brown craft paper ones we buy out of the coffee collection fund) may not cut through completely (it does when you yank faster / harder, so leave some space under the dispenser), the stub roll feature has been a little hit-or-miss (does not always seem to pick up the full roll at the end of the last, though that could be user error), and there's only one key (but you can pop the buttons at the back of the unit to turn it into an easy-open dealie--good if you don't have to worry about pilferage).I'd definitely buy them again. This thing rocks, If you use super thin towels you may have a problem pulling out a towel with wet hands, We use this in a commercial Kitchen instead of standard paper towel rolls, we use the Kimberly-Clark Professional Towels #01000 Half inch core x 1000 ft hardwound towels for this purpose. It cuts them at about 12 inches long and it works very well with these towels. In our bathrooms we use the Kimberly-Clark 09992 battery powered unit because we have a septic system so we must us thin towels in that area because as normal some customers will flush some down the toilet and thick towels could clog the system. That unit has no problem dispensing thinner towels, If you have City Sewer you should have no problem using this with the #01000 towels. Please note, this may work well with your septic system using thicker towels, it just didn't work well with our's. You can pull thinner towels through this unit, it just takes a little care, we use this in out employee bathroom with the thinner towels without much problem, one can always use the manual feed to start another towel in one needs to, It just a matter of preference. Is a quality product and will last for years.
